思潮课程 / 数据库 / 正文

mysql从入门到通晓pdf,mysql从入门到通晓第三版pdf

2025-01-09数据库 阅读 3

你能够在以下几个网站下载《MySQL从入门到通晓》的PDF电子书:

1. 书葵网: 下载方式:直接下载PDF格局电子书,文件为RAR压缩包,需求解压软件进行解压。

2. 多多软件站: 下载方式:供给高清扫描版PDF下载,适用于MySQL 5.7版别。

3. Java常识共享网: 下载方式:供给PDF下载,主张支撑正版,购买正版书本。

4. 书库网: 下载方式:供给高清PDF免费下载,包含具体的实例和实战技能。

期望这些资源对你有所协助!

MySQL 是一款广泛运用的联系型数据库办理体系,以其高性能、可靠性、灵活性和可扩展性而出名。无论是个人开发者仍是企业级运用,MySQL 都是一个不可或缺的东西。本文将为您供给一个从入门到通晓 MySQL 的 PDF 文章攻略,协助您逐渐把握这一强壮的数据库技能。

一、MySQL 简介

MySQL 是一个开源的联系型数据库办理体系,由瑞典 MySQL AB 公司开发。它运用结构化查询言语(SQL)来办理和操作数据。MySQL 广泛运用于 Web 运用程序、电子商务、在线游戏、大数据分析等范畴。

以下是 MySQL 的几个主要特点:

高性能:支撑高并发的读写操作。

可靠性:供给 ACID 业务支撑,保证数据的一致性和完整性。

灵活性:支撑多种数据类型和杂乱的查询。

可扩展性:适用于小型运用到大型企业级运用。

二、MySQL 装置与装备

在开端学习 MySQL 之前,您需求先装置和装备 MySQL 服务器。

2.1 下载与装置

您能够从 MySQL 官网下载适宜您操作体系的装置包。以下是装置进程:

挑选适宜的版别并下载。

运转装置程序,挑选适宜的装置类型(如开发者默许)。

装备 MySQL 服务器,包含设置 root 暗码、挑选默许字符集等。

完结装置。

2.2 验证装置

翻开终端(指令提示符),输入以下指令以查看 MySQL 是否装置成功:

mysql -u root -p

输入您设置的 root 暗码,假如能够成功登录,阐明装置成功。

三、MySQL 基本概念

在深化学习 MySQL 之前,了解以下基本概念非常重要:

3.1 数据库与数据表

数据库是用于存储数据的容器,能够包含多个数据表。数据表是数据库中存储数据的结构化调集,由行和列组成。

3.2 字段与数据类型

字段是数据表中的列,用于存储数据。每个字段都有对应的数据类型,如整数、字符串、日期等。

3.3 索引

索引是数据库中用于加快数据检索的数据结构。经过创立索引,能够进步查询功率。

四、MySQL 常用 SQL 语法

SQL 是用于操作数据库的言语,包含数据界说言语(DDL)、数据操作言语(DML)、数据查询言语(DQL)和数据操控言语(DCL)。

4.1 DDL(数据界说言语)

DDL 用于界说数据库目标,如数据库、表、字段等。

CREATE DATABASE [ IF NOT EXISTS ] 数据库名 [ DEFAULT CHARSET 字符集] [COLLATE 排序规矩 ];

CREATE TABLE 表名(

字段1 字段1类型 [COMMENT 字段1注释],

字段2 字段2类型 [COMMENT 字段2注释],

字段3 字段3类型 [COMMENT 字段3注释],

字段n 字段n类型 [COMMENT 字段n注释]

)[ COMMENT 表注释 ];

4.2 DML(数据操作言语)

DML 用于对数据库表中的数据进行增修改。

INSERT INTO 表名(字段1, 字段2, ...) VALUES (值1, 值2, ...);

UPDATE 表名 SET 字段1 = 值1, 字段2 = 值2, ... WHERE 条件;

DELETE FROM 表名 WHERE 条件;

4.3 DQL(数据查询言语)

DQL 用于查询数据库中表的记载。

SELECT 字段1, 字段2, ... FROM 表名 WHERE 条件;

4.4 DCL(数据操控言语)

DCL 用于创立数据库用户、操控数据库的操控权限。

CREATE USER 用户名 IDENTIFIED BY 暗码;

GRANT 权限 ON 数据库名.表名 TO 用户名;

五、MySQL 高档特性

MySQL 供给了许多高档特性,如索引、视图、存储进程

猜你喜欢

  • 现实数据库名词解释,什么是现实数据库?数据库

    现实数据库名词解释,什么是现实数据库?

    1.现实表(FactTable):现实表是现实数据库中的中心表,它包括完事务操作中的原始数据。现实表一般包括多个度量值(Metrics),这些度量值描绘完事务操作的成果。现实表中的每一行都代表一个事务操作。2.维度表(Dimensio...

    2025-01-09 0
  • 大数据的使用场景,大数据使用场景概述数据库

    大数据的使用场景,大数据使用场景概述

    大数据在现代社会中有着广泛的使用车:大数据在医疗范畴用于疾病猜测、个性化医治和患者办理。经过剖析很多的医疗数据,医师可以更精确地确诊疾病并拟定医治计划。4.交通办理:城市交通办理部门使用大数据剖析交通流量、拥堵状况和交通事故,以优化交通信...

    2025-01-09 0
  • 数据库开展史,从数据办理到智能年代的演化数据库

    数据库开展史,从数据办理到智能年代的演化

    数据库技能的开展可以追溯到20世纪60年代,至今已有超越半个世纪的前史。在这段时间里,数据库技能阅历了多个重要的阶段,从简略的文件体系到现代的分布式数据库体系,不断地开展和演化。3.1980年代:联系数据库办理体系(RDBMS)R...

    2025-01-09 0
  • 大数据技能特色,大数据技能特色有哪些数据库

    大数据技能特色,大数据技能特色有哪些

    大数据技能具有以下几个明显特色:1.数据规划巨大:大数据技能能够处理和剖析的数据量一般十分巨大,包含PB等级以上的数据。这使得大数据技能能够应对互联网、物联网、交际媒体等来历的海量数据。2.数据类型多样:大数据技能能够处理和剖析多种类型...

    2025-01-09 0
  • 魔兽60数据库,经典怀旧服的瑰宝库数据库

    魔兽60数据库,经典怀旧服的瑰宝库

    以下是关于魔兽60级怀旧服数据库的几个引荐资源:1.60数据库:这是一个专业的魔兽国际怀旧服wiki,供给最全面的中文版魔兽国际60级数据库,包含地图、物品、配备、使命、NPC、技术等具体信息。还有最新的游戏、软件、专题合集等资源...

    2025-01-09 0
  • mysql删去字段,操作过程与注意事项数据库

    mysql删去字段,操作过程与注意事项

    在MySQL中,假如你想删去表中的一个字段,你能够运用`ALTERTABLE`句子。以下是删去字段的过程:1.首要,你需求确定要删去的字段名。2.运用`ALTERTABLE`句子,指定表名和`DROPCOLUMN`子句,后跟要删去...

    2025-01-09 0
  • 足球大数据软件,助力足球工业智能化开展数据库

    足球大数据软件,助力足球工业智能化开展

    1.ImpactPrediction特色:具有超越80%的长期有效实在命中率,包含上半场走地大球猜测、中场水位剖析、走地角球猜测等多项数据目标。2.BETSM走地版特色:依据大数据剖析和数据算法,供给上下半场走地...

    2025-01-09 0
  • 大数据抓取,界说与重要性数据库

    大数据抓取,界说与重要性

    大数据抓取一般是指从互联网上搜集很多数据的进程。这个进程涉及到运用主动化东西或编写脚本来拜访网站、搜集数据并将其存储在本地或数据库中。以下是大数据抓取的一些关键过程和注意事项:1.确认数据来历:首要,需求确认你想要抓取数据的详细来历。这或...

    2025-01-09 0